Understanding the Supply Chain and Production Technologies Behind Renewable Chemicals
The production of Renewable Chemicals hinges on innovative biotechnological and chemical transformation processes that convert biomass into value-added products. Technologies like fermentation, enzymatic conversion, and catalytic upgrading play pivotal roles in transforming sugars, oils, and lignocellulosic materials into platform chemicals such as bio-based ethylene, lactic acid, and succinic acid. Recent advancements focus on improving yield efficiencies, reducing processing costs, and scaling pilot projects to commercial levels. The sustainable supply chain also integrates feedstock logistics, including sustainable agriculture practices and biomass collection, ensuring a consistent and environmentally responsible input stream. This intricate network not only influences the cost structure but also the environmental footprint, which is critical for meeting regulatory standards and consumer expectations.
Key Market Segments Driving the Demand for Renewable Chemicals in Various Industries
Renewable chemicals find applications across several sectors, each contributing to market growth through unique demands and innovation needs. The packaging industry, for instance, prioritizes biodegradable polymers derived from renewable sources to meet plastic waste reduction mandates. Similarly, the personal care and cosmetics sector embraces bio-based ingredients to appeal to health-conscious consumers seeking clean-label products. The automotive and construction industries utilize renewable chemicals in coatings, adhesives, and composite materials to enhance sustainability profiles and regulatory compliance. This diversification fuels development in chemical intermediates and specialty chemicals markets, indicating expansive opportunities. Regional Insights Highlighting Growth Opportunities in Renewable Chemical Markets Worldwide
Global renewable chemicals market trends reflect significant regional disparities based on raw material availability, regulatory frameworks, and technological capabilities. Asia-Pacific leads with abundant agricultural residues and supportive government policies promoting bioeconomy initiatives. Europe emphasizes strict environmental regulations and incentives for bio-based product adoption, fostering advanced biorefineries and research hubs. North America is characterized by robust technological innovation and increasing corporate commitments to sustainable sourcing. Emerging markets in Latin America and Africa show rising interest driven by rural biomass abundance, though infrastructural challenges remain. Economic and Environmental Impact of Transitioning to Renewable Chemicals on Global Supply Chains
Transitioning to renewable chemical platforms carries significant economic and ecological implications, reshaping global supply chains. Economically, companies changing to bio-based feedstocks may experience shifts in raw material costs and supply risks but can benefit from government subsidies, carbon credits, and enhanced brand equity. Environmentally, renewable chemicals drastically reduce lifecycle emissions and foster circular economy models by enabling biodegradable and recyclable end-products. However, upscaling biomass processing demands careful land use management and resource optimization to avoid unintended consequences such as biodiversity loss or food security concerns.
